Vitalik Buterin has praised a real-time zero-knowledge proof milestone while urging caution about its immediate Ethereum Layer 1 application.
Ethereum’s real-time zero-knowledge proving capability milestone presents exciting technological possibilities, but Vitalik Buterin stresses its readiness for immediate application remains uncertain.
Highlights and Concerns from Vitalik Buterin
Ethereum co-founder Vitalik Buterin highlighted the importance of real-time zero-knowledge proofs but warned against its unvetted use for Layer 1 scalability. Known for caution in adopting new technologies, Buterin expressed specific technical concerns as critical points.

Achievements and Skepticism
Developer Uma Roy has led a team achieving real-time Ethereum proving, hailed as an ahead-of-schedule success. Researcher Zeng Jiajun raised doubts regarding the actual innovation’s revolutionary status. Meanwhile, Succinct Labs successfully lived zk-proof capabilities, emphasizing Ethereum’s Layer 1 hurdles.
